SECTION # 6 LEAGUE SCORING
6.1 KICKERS
Figure 4 - Kicker's Scoring
Field Goals | *** Other Kicker Points *** |
10 yds – 40 yds = 3 pts | Extra Points = 1 pt |
41 yds – 50 yds = 4 pts | TWO POINT CONVERSIONS |
51 yds – 80 yds = 5 pts | Pass = 1 pt, Rcpt = 1 pt |
Run ball in = 2 pts |
6.2 QUARTERBACKS
Figure 5 - Quarterback's Scoring
*** Touchdown Passes *** | *** Game Passing Yardage *** |
1 yd – 24 yds = 4 pts | 200 yds – 249 yds = 3 pts |
25 yds – 50 yds =5 pts | 250 yds – 299 yds = 4 pts |
51 yds – Plus = 6 pts | 300 yds – 349 yds = 5 pts |
1pt for passing 2pt Conversion | 350 yds – 999 yds = 6 pts |
6.3 RUNNING BACKS
Figure 6 - Running Back's Scoring
*** Touchdown Runs *** | *** Game Combined Yardage *** (Rushing & Receiving) |
1 yd – 19 yds = 6 pts | 25 - 49 yds = 2 pts |
20 yds – 49 yds = 7 pts | 50 - 74 yds = 3 pts |
50 yds – 110 = 8 pts | 75 – 99 yds = 4 pts |
Extra Point Conversions | 100 - 149 = 5 pts |
Run In 2pts | 150 - 199 = 6pts |
Pass/Reception 1pt | 200+ yds = 7pts |
NOTE: Special Teams return yardage doesn't count towards an individual player’s total game yardage!
6.4 RECEIVERS SCORING
Figure 7 - RECEIVERS (Top) TIGHT ENDS (Bottom) SCORING
*** Touchdown Receptions *** | Game Combined Yardage (Rushing & Receiving) |
1 yd - 29 yds = 6 pts | 50 yds – 74 yds=2pts |
30 yds - 49 yds = 7 pts | 75 yds – 99 yds = 3 pts |
50 yds - 110 yds = 8 pts | 100 yds– 149 yds = 4 pts |
Extra Pts = Run In 2pts , catch =1pt | 150 yds– 199 yds = 5 pts |
1 rcpt = 1pt | 200 yds - 999 yds = 6 pts |
6.4a TIGHT ENDS SCORING
*** Touchdown Receptions *** | Game Combined Yardage (Rushing & Receiving) |
1 yd - 29 yds = 6 pts | 25 yds – 49 yds=2pts |
30 yds - 49 yds = 7 pts | 50 yds – 74 yds = 3 pts |
50 yds - 110 yds = 8 pts | 75 yds – 99 yds = 4 pts |
100 yds – 124 yds = 5 pts | |
125 yds - 149 yds = 6 pts | |
1 rcpt = 1pt | 150 yds - 999 yds = 7 pts |
6.5 Any player scoring by any method described above will receive the same appropriate number of points if he was a starter for your team that week, i.e.
Quarterback runs one in for a touchdown, a Kicker runs one in on a fake field goal attempt, a Receiver takes a reverse pitch in for a touchdown or a Running Back throws a touchdown pass etc. etc.
6.6 A starting player from an FF team roster that scores in any capacity during a special teams play (i.e. kickoff returns and punt returns), the individual NFL player will not receive any points. The Special Teams/Defense will only receive the appropriate points for the score and total game yardage is also counted.
6.7 NFL DEFENSIVE TEAMS & SPECIAL TEAMS
Figure 8 - Defensive Scoring\Special Teams (Combined)
Defense Scoring | Special Team Scoring |
Touchdowns = 1 – 110 yds = 6pts | Touchdowns = 1 – 110 yds = 6pts |
Blocked Field Goal = 1pt Blocked Punt = 1pt Blocked Extra Point = 1pt | 50 yds - 74 yds = 2pts |
Sacks = 1pt | 75 yds - 99 yds = 3 pts |
Interceptions = 1pt | 100 yds - 149 yds = 4 pts |
Fumbles Recovered = 1pt | 150 yds - 999 yds = 5 pts |
Shut Outs = 3pts | Note: Individual players will get 6pts for Special Team TDs |
Safeties = 2pts |
6.8 All fumbles recovered, will be awarded to the NFL/FF defensive team. All defensive returns for TDs on a special team play (DEFENSIVELY) will be awarded to that NFL team defense.
6.9 The RTS site will be used as the official league source for statistics. Any questions or problems that you feel may exist must be brought to the commissioner’s attention prior to the 12 noon of the following weeks Thursday's start of the next week’s games OR THEY ARE FINAL.
SECTION # 7 LEAGUE PLAYOFFS
7.1 6 Teams will make the playoffs each year. At the end of the regular season, the teams in each Division with the best win/lost percentage will be Division Champions and receive a first week bye. Two teams with the remaining best win/lost record from either division will make the playoffs, with the last two playoff teams being the highest scoring teams that did not make the slotted playoff positions described previously. (winning %)
7.2 The following Tie breaking system will be used for the Season Ending Conference Standings and Wildcard births:
Figure 10 - Season Ending Division Standings (ONLY) Tie Breakers
1st Tie Breaker - Head-to-Head competition |
2nd Tie Breaker - Points scored in Head-to-Head games |
3rd Tie Breaker - Record within own Division |
4th Tie Breaker - Total Points Scored for the season |
When 3 or more teams are tied in same division:
1st Tie Breaker - Head-to-Head competition (if one team beat all others) |
2nd Tie Breaker - Best Record within own Division |
3rd Tie Breaker - Total Points Scored for the season |
4th Tie Breaker - Highest scoring single game |
Wildcard Slotted and scoring team ties (All teams other than Division Winners)
1st Tie Breaker | Head-to-Head competition (if one team beat all others) |
2nd Tie Breaker | Points scored H2H if applicable (all teams played each teams the same number of times) |
3rd Tie Breaker | Total Points Scored for the season |
4th Tie Breaker | Highest scoring single game |
7.3 Playoff Schedule -- The two Division winners with the best regular season record will be given a bye during the opening round of playoffs. WEEK 15 - The best record team will have 24 hours to choose which team they desire to play and the two remaining teams will match-up that 1st playoff week. WEEK 16 - The Division winner with the best regular season record (win/loss %) will have 24 hours to choose which team they desire to play and the remaining two teams will round out the playoff schedule that week. WEEK 17 - the two remaining teams will meet in the Fantasy Bowl Championship match up!
7.4 The following Tie breaking system will be used for all Playoff Games excluding the Fantasy Bowl.
Figure 11 - Playoff Game Tie Breakers
1st Tie Breaker | Teams will be required to identify any two players from their roster that are not in the starting lineup prior to the first kickoff of the week and post them on the web page chat site. They may be changed any time after that up till their perspective kickoff. Their scores will be added together, and the higher score will be the winner. No team positions! |
2nd Tie Breaker | Highest regular season winning % |
3rd Tie Breaker | Highest Points scored for the regular season |
If a tie occurs in the Fantasy Bowl, the team with the highest regular season winning percentage will be the winner, if still tied, the highest regular season scoring total will be declared the winner.
